Hamburger has often been called the poor mans steak. That was true back in the 1960’s and 1970’s where

hamburger was 25 to 30 cents per pound. Today you cannot find hamburger with 2% meat at that price.
I remember back in 1973, the price of hamburger went up to 45 cents per pound. At that time I was ready to start protesting in front of a major grocery chain. I could not believe that they was so greedy as to charge 45 cents for a pound of hamburger.
Well, yesterday, I went shopping with my wife. She does not get hamburger. I refuse to pay good money for water, fat and some meat. We get ground turkey meat, instead.
Ground turkey meat has less fat. Besides it cost less.
